it has always been told to me that the top ends should be gone through every 2-250 hrs, headers POSSIBLY around the 350 hour mark and complete rebuild around the 450 hr mark...sound bout correct ? OF COURSE IT ALL DEPENDS ON HOW ITS BEEN MAINTAINED, AND IN WHAT CONDITIONS ITS BEEN USED etc...

How hard do you run it? A fixed number of hours until rebuild without knowing how hard it is run and in what size boat is tough to call. A 525 in a Donzi 22 that runs 95% of its life under 3000rpm will live more than twice as long as one in a heavy 30 footer driven full blast all the time.
